An immediate shutdown should be used in emergency situations or when you know that the loss of data is nonexistent or acceptable.
Caution - Data loss. All applications and files close abruptly without saving. Before powering off, warn users and close all applications. |
Before You Begin
Physical access to the server front panel is required.
Use this procedure to immediately power off the server.
